在使用云服务器的过程中,我们有时会遇到这样的情况:网站突然无法访问,但在重启后又恢复正常。这种情况不仅影响用户体验,也可能导致业务损失。那么,造成这一现象的原因是什么?如何有效地预防和解决呢?本文将深入探讨这个问题。
一、可能的原因
1. 资源耗尽: 当应用程序消耗了过多的CPU、内存或磁盘空间时,可能会导致服务不稳定甚至崩溃。特别是在流量高峰期,如果没有足够的预留资源来应对突发流量,就更容易出现问题。
2. 软件错误: 应用程序内部存在bug或者配置不当也可能引起此类问题。例如,数据库连接数设置不合理、缓存机制失效等都可能导致性能下降。
3. 外部攻击: DDoS(分布式拒绝服务)攻击是一种常见的网络攻击方式,它通过大量请求占用目标服务器带宽或其他资源,使得合法用户无法正常访问。
4. 硬件故障: 尽管云环境提供了高可用性保障,但仍然不能完全排除物理层面的问题发生。比如硬盘损坏、电源供应异常等情况。
二、解决方案建议
针对上述原因,我们可以采取以下措施:
- 优化资源配置: 定期审查并调整服务器配置参数,确保有足够的余量来应对峰值流量;利用弹性伸缩功能自动管理实例数量。
- 加强代码质量: 对应用进行全面测试,修复已知漏洞;采用成熟的框架和技术栈减少出错几率。
- 部署安全防护: 启用防火墙规则限制非法访问;订阅专业的DDoS防护服务抵御恶意攻击。
- 备份与恢复计划: 制定详细的灾难恢复策略,包括定期数据备份以及快速切换至备用系统的能力。
三、总结
虽然云服务器具有高度灵活性和可靠性,但仍需谨慎管理以避免出现非预期停机。通过合理规划架构设计、持续监控系统状态,并及时响应潜在风险,可以显著提高系统的稳定性和安全性。如果您的网站频繁遇到类似问题,请考虑以上几点建议进行排查与改进。
最后提醒各位用户,在购买任何云计算产品前,不要忘记先领取『阿里云优惠券』哦!这可以帮助您节省成本的同时享受到高质量的服务体验。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/286319.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。